On July 7th in 2025 at 25 minutes past 7 in the evening a plea has been made by the Missing Persons Unit of Broward Sheriff’s Office to the community for assistance in finding an 85 year gentleman who has gone missing named Henry Whitley. The last sighting of Mr.Whitley was reported by detectives to be at 40 minutes past 09 on that Monday at number 700 on Northwest 35th Street located in Oakland Park. A description provided states that Whitley stands, around 5 feet and 11 inches tall and weighs about 150 pounds. He has hair and brown eyes and was recently spotted in a white long sleeve shirt paired with beige pants and black sneakers while driving a 2022 white Hyundai sedan with Florida license plate number 90ANLT attached to it. If you have any information regarding Whitleys location or whereabouts kindly reach out to BSO Detective Leonard Charla at 954. 321. 427​. Contact BSO non emergency line, at 954. 764. HELP (435​).
